Output 85df219e3a7e351c49b1317916c0eaa78ea2e803cb7ec72d1332bdca1d66305a:2

value
27500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a687ea8f9e4a0cc21b5ef0ef3ccd9ad0fb2d5c06 OP_EQUAL
address
MP5hDuCwrHbmfkBRFaHGLvtGuHhc2eCoDk
transaction
85df219e3a7e351c49b1317916c0eaa78ea2e803cb7ec72d1332bdca1d66305a
spent
true